To determine whether a number is a perfect square, we need to check if it is the square of an integer.
- 9013: The square root of 9013 is approximately 94.91, which is not an integer. So, 9013 is not a perfect square.
- 9887: The square root of 9887 is approximately 99.43, which is not an integer. So, 9887 is not a perfect square.
- 9801: The square root of 9801 is exactly 99, which is an integer. So, 9801 is a perfect square.
- 9016: The square root of 9016 is approximately 94.93, which is not an integer. So, 9016 is not a perfect square.
Thus, 9801 is a perfect square because 992=980199^2 = 9801 .
